4 Ooey-Gooey Vegan Cheese Recipes for Meatless Monday

Meatless Monday isn’t just a great day to go meat-free — it’s also a good time to try out some dairy-free vegan recipes. After all, whatever your reasons for eating less meat — be they ecological or humane — you’re only doing more when you cut out animal products entirely. This week, we’ve rounded up some of our favorite vegan comfort food recipes, all featuring vegan cheese.
Queso is a Tex Mex favorite, but this version contains none of its namesake ingredient. Instead, a combination of carrots, onion, garlic, cashews, and nutritional yeast is blended together for a vegan version of the classic dip. Adobo sauce from canned chipotle peppers adds just the right amount of heat to this dish, which is delicious served with corn chips, crudités, or both.

Cheese and potato soup is one of our favorite cold weather comfort food dishes, and this vegan version is no exception. Yukon gold potatoes form the creamy base of this soup: with more beta carotene than white potatoes and a silkier texture, they’re by far the best choice. Seasoned with onion, garlic, and a nice amount of nutritional yeast for that cheesy flavor, this soup will definitely keep everyone coming back for more.

This spreadable vegan cheese is a welcome addition to any hors d’oeuvre platter. It’s seasoned with garlic and herbs as well as a touch of lemon zest for freshness. The resulting cheese is smooth and creamy; serve it alone or alongside hummus and baba ghanouj for a bit of a unique spin on the mezze platter.

This vegan mac and cheese is a dream come true. The creamy sauce is made of a blend of potatoes and carrots — plus some cheesy nutritional yeast and the thickening power of arrowroot powder. This sauce is a cheaper, lower-calorie departure from traditional cashew cheeses and an excellent base sauce to have in your repertoire for cheesy broccoli or vegan nachos.
